Abstract

The United States (U.S.) Army Research Institute for the Behavioral and Social Sciences (ARI) is the only Science and Technology (S&T) laboratory that conducts research to enhance the Soldier lifecycle (e.g., selection, assignment, training, leader development) and human relations (e.g. culture of dignity, respect, and inclusion). This Project supports the non-AMHA (Army Management Headquarters Activity) management and administrative functions to enable ARI to accomplish its research mission and includes activities such as budget execution, procurement oversight, Research Development Test & Evaluation (RDTE) program planning and evaluation, management control, security/safety, logistics, information technology, and personnel/manpower execution and oversight. ARI's behavioral and social science research provides effective non-materiel solutions to help the Army adjust to changes in force size and structure, a variety of mission demands and contexts, challenges in human relations, and budgetary constraints.
